Framing
The process of shaping the perception or presentation of information in a way that influences judgment and decision-making.
Algorithms
Step-by-step procedures or formulas for solving problems or completing tasks, often used in computer programming and mathematics.
Representativeness Heuristic
A cognitive shortcut where the likelihood of an object belonging to a category is judged based on how representative it is of that category.
Belief Perseverance
Belief perseverance is the psychological phenomenon where individuals maintain a belief despite new information or evidence that contradicts or disproves it.
